The Justice Department is suing Maine over its refusal to comply with President Donald Trump’s ban on transgender athletes in high school sports, Attorney General Pam Bondi announced Wednesday.
Central Maine shoppers made their way to Waterville Thursday to experience a Maine Adventure. Renys held a grand opening for its 19th and newest location at the former JCPenney in Elm Plaza.
